Preheating the Air Fryer: A Foundation for Success

  1. Importance of Preheating:
  • Just like a conventional oven, preheating the air fryer is crucial for achieving evenly cooked brownies.
  • It allows the air fryer to reach the desired temperature and distribute heat consistently throughout the cooking process.
  • Failure to preheat can result in undercooked or unevenly cooked brownies.
  1. Optimal Preheating Temperature:
  • The ideal preheating temperature for air fryer brownies is typically between 325°F (165°C) and 350°F (175°C).
  • This temperature range ensures that the brownies cook evenly without overcooking or burning the edges.

Cooking Brownies in Air Fryer: A Journey of Transformation

  1. Placing the Molds in the Air Fryer:
  • Carefully place the molds containing the brownie batter into the preheated air fryer basket.
  • Ensure that the molds are not touching each other or the sides of the basket.
  1. Adjusting the Cooking Time:
  • The cooking time for brownies in an air fryer can vary depending on the recipe and the thickness of the batter.
  • Start with a shorter cooking time and increase it gradually until the brownies reach the desired doneness.
  1. Checking for Doneness:
  • Insert a toothpick or skewer into the center of a brownie. If it comes out with just a few moist crumbs attached, the brownies are ready.
  • Overcooking can result in dry and crumbly brownies.

Tips for Achieving Brownie Perfection in an Air Fryer

  • Use a high-quality brownie mix or recipe for the best results.
  • Ensure that the air fryer is preheated to the desired temperature before cooking the brownies.
  • Do not overcrowd the air fryer basket; allow sufficient space between the molds for proper air circulation.
  • Keep an eye on the brownies during cooking to prevent overcooking.
  • Allow the brownies to cool slightly before serving to enhance their texture and flavor.

FAQs:

  1. Can I use a store-bought brownie mix in an air fryer?
  • Yes, you can use a store-bought brownie mix in an air fryer. Simply follow the cooking instructions on the package, adjusting the cooking time as needed.
  1. What is the ideal cooking temperature for air fryer brownies?
  • The ideal cooking temperature for air fryer brownies typically ranges between 325°F (165°C) and 350°F (175°C).
  1. How can I prevent my air fryer brownies from sticking to the molds?
  • Grease or line the molds with parchment paper before pouring in the brownie batter. Alternatively, you can use silicone molds, which are naturally non-stick.
  1. What are some tips for achieving the perfect texture in air fryer brownies?
  • Use high-quality chocolate and butter for a rich and decadent flavor.
  • Do not overmix the brownie batter, as this can result in a tough texture.
  • Allow the brownies to cool completely before cutting and serving.
  1. Can I add mix-ins to my air fryer brownies?
  • Yes, you can add mix-ins such as chopped nuts, chocolate chips, or dried fruit to your air fryer brownies. Simply stir the mix-ins into the brownie batter before pouring it into the molds.
